What is it?
LED light therapy is a non laser light source with a variety of anti-aging advantages and medical benefits. Like lying under a sun bed, a series of carefully positioned lights are placed across and over your face, approximately 3cm to 4cm away from the skin. The lights deliver a pure, optimised, narrowband of light to encourage the skins cellular response.

How does it work?
A 13minute to 20minute treatment time, the patient must not be wearing any make up or SPF protection on the face. The treatment itself is very relaxing, with no downtime.

The LED light targets the cells that are specifically responsible for the synthesis and repair of the skin’s supportive structures.
There are three light options available yellow, red and blue.

The different lights emit wavelengths that stimulate different cellular responses within the cell, repairing the skin’s supportive structure with patients seeing softer fine lines, visibly improved skin tone, and fullness.

The results are not temporary; patients will see continued improvements 4 to 6 months following a series of light treatments.

What does it do?

Yellow light: By stimulating the deeper skin tissue the yellow light leads to softened fine lines, improved skin tone and texture.

Red light: The cellular activity is stimulates increased blood flow, leading to increased tissue oxygenation and detoxification. The skin will appear clearer with less fine lines, plumper and hydrated.

Blue light: Specifically designed for acne, patients will see a reduction of inflamed lesions 8 to 16 weeks following their first treatment.
The blue light stimulates the bacteria responsible for the inflamed acne, neutralising them.

The light also works to target the sebaceous glands to create an environment that is inhabitable for the growth of acne.

The lights can be used in combination during your treatment regime. Your dermal therapist will explain the benefits of the combination if suitable for your treatment plan.

Suitable for?
The LED light therapy is suitable for all skin types, all ages and both men and women.

For those searching for a non invasive way to target fine lines, skin texture and various skin conditions, such as acne and mild cases of eczema and rosacea.

How often?
For optimum results patient will be prescribed between 8 to 16 treatments that must be completed 48hrs to 72hrs apart.
